Abstract :
The Vogel–Fulcher (V–F) relation has long been adopted to extract the freezing temperature ( T f ) from a dielectric constant–temperature plot. It has been shown that the V–F relation in the relaxation time ( τ max ) scale can be used for a more direct evaluation of T f rather than ω ( T max ) . But in our opinion, neither τ max nor ω ( T max ) gives direct evidence of freezing. Hence, in this letter, we have tried to give direct evidence for relaxor freezing and direct evaluation of T f for a relaxor system [ Pb(Mg1/3Nb2/3)O3 with 20 mol% BiFeO3] using differential scanning calorimetric and pyroelectric measurements.
